About The Position

Life360 is seeking a motivated Senior Project Manager to join their Creative team and help build out the Creative Operations function. This role will be responsible for keeping creative and marketing initiatives on track by providing structure, removing blockers, and ensuring timely information flow. The Senior Project Manager will report to the Creative Operations Manager and support the planning and execution of initiatives from brief to delivery, focusing on the 'how' so creatives can concentrate on the 'what'. The position is US-based with a salary range of $91,000 to $133,000, with compensation varying based on location, knowledge, skills, and experience. The compensation package includes medical, dental, vision, financial, and other benefits, as well as equity. Life360 is a remote-first company, and this position can be performed remotely within the US.

Requirements

  • 2–4 years of experience in project management, creative operations, or marketing coordination
  • Exposure to Creative and Marketing team workflows—lifecycle marketing, brand, user acquisition, or content production
  • Comfortable building and maintaining project plans, timelines, and briefs that real teams actually use
  • Experience managing cross-functional projects with multiple stakeholders and shifting priorities
  • Proficient with project management tools like Asana, Jira, Monday.com, or Google Sheets
  • Strong communicator—written and verbal—who knows how to tailor updates to different audiences
  • A pragmatic problem solver who thrives in ambiguity and doesn't wait around for perfect information
  • Detail-oriented with a bias for action and a collaborative, low-ego working style
  • Bachelor's degree or equivalent experience

Nice To Haves

  • Experience supporting retail, consumer electronics, or consumer app marketing programs
  • Familiarity with developing process standards and workflow documentation
  • Exposure to product-driven, cross-functional organisations

Responsibilities

  • Support the Creative Operations Manager in coordinating cross-functional workstreams across Creative, Marketing, Product, Sales, and Web Development
  • Track and communicate project status regularly—keeping timelines, milestones, and deliverables up to date in our PM tools
  • Identify and flag project risks early, troubleshoot blockers, and recommend solutions before deadlines slip
  • Help develop and maintain lightweight, repeatable processes that make it easier for creative teams to collaborate and ship deliverables
  • Coordinate resourcing conversations and contribute to roadmap planning discussions
  • Prepare project updates, status reports, and team communications for stakeholders and leadership
  • Participate in standups, sprint reviews, and planning sessions—keeping things moving and decisions documented
  • Look for opportunities to improve how the team works and raise your hand when you spot them
